AAQI Mini Retreat

Yesterday our guild held an AAQI (Alzheimer's Art Quilt Initiative) Mini Retreat for guild members to make mini quilts. These mini quilts will all be donated to Ami Simms for her Priority: Alzheimer's Quilt Project when she visits our guild in June. I have written about this project before, but for those of you who are unaware, these little 9" x 12" quilts are auctioned from the AAQI website or sold outright at select locations across the United States with 100% of the profits going directly to Alzheimer's research. It's an amazing project that has raised hundreds of thousands of dollars mainly due to generous quilters who have donated a bit of their time and a few scraps of fabric. The photo above is just a small sampling of the mini quilts that were completed by the group yesterday. I think everyone who attended would agree with me and say that it was lots of fun spending the day together piecing scraps for such a great cause!
